Oh the CLAIT exam! [groan] IMHO this is geared mostly towards office based adults who wish to develop their computer based secretarial skills. Furthermore some of the tasks are exceedingly boring. Do check the assessment criteria carefully in advance. These are fine with motivated adults for whom office work is their chosen career. But for students with any form of SpLD these might find these impossible to meet. For example as I recall in the compulsory 'module # one' candidates are only permitted three mistakes when copy-typing a page of 'set text. Problem was my students (I was supporting them as a TA) made on average 20 mistakes each and so they fell flat on their faces at the first hurdle! David Bowles > I am currently considering preparing 1 of my pupils (Reintegration > Service) who has various social and emotional difficulties for the > CLAIT exam. (This is a driving-licence for computer use. It's > usually taken by adult learners.) |
